Sushi & Co
Sushi & Co. was founded in 2010, with the goal to be "A franchise brand that supply fresh Japanese produce to Australian customers". From humble beginnings with limited fund and resource, the company has grown in the next two years from 1 store to 5 stores in five locations - Bayswater, Blackburn, Frankston, Mornington and Mount Martha. Worth mentioning that Sushi & Co. was trading as "Sushi & Coffee" back to then. The sister and brother group were trying to establish a direct connection between the traditional eastern cuisine, sushi, and the most famous western drink, coffee by simply combine the two together as a trading name. The attempt was ended in early 2013 as the team eventually recognised the competition in sushi business were getting more and more fierce. To combine sushi with coffee will end up as a perception to customers that "YOUR SUSHI DOES NOT HAVE THE AUTHENTIC TASTE". The team then brought in professionalism in mid 2013 by completed the followings: 1. Reburising "Sushi & Coffee" into "Sushi and Co. The Sushi & Co. logo combines illustrations of Fresh Fish, Rice, Sushi Roll, Sakura Flower and a Kiosk. 2. Set up a fully HACCP Certified wholesale warehouse. Sushi & Co. continually carried both retail and wholesale business portfolios in early 2014 until the team sensed the market was gradually changed by the ISSM (In-store sushibar model). The team start seeking new business opportunities by increasing its public exposure. As a result, Ritchies Stores Group found Sushi & Co., and the two companies start planning their new business endeavour. In April, 2015, The grand opening of Sushi & Co. @ Ritchies Supa IGA achieved great success. The new in-store sushibar not only increase the traffic flow of the supermarket, but also increase the sales in other departments. With the great success of the first store, Sushi & Co. and Ritchies Group lunched their second and third stores in the same year. With no doubt of the success, the two companies are aiming to extend the model from Victoria to NSW and QLD ...
